The Roku Channel was born in 2017 as a licensed third-party content hub to woo audiences toward streaming. Then, the channel began courting original content in 2021. The wider the content distribution, “the more engagement we can drive with our advertisers and the more we can monetize and invest in content,” said Katina Papas Wachter, head of ad sales and strategy at The Roku Channel.
